Letter: People should decide size of their LV City Council

Monday, June 2, 1997 | 11:59 a.m.

Concerning the SUN, May 28 story, "City wants voters to decide new wards."

Senate Bill 38 would automatically increase our City Council by two wards and councilmen. This would be done without a public vote or input. Therefore, I strongly oppose Senate Bill 38.

It's important to know who is behind SB38. The main advocate is state Sen. Joe Neal, D-North Las Vegas, not a Las Vegan. Logically, one must ask his true motives.

Without disrespect, nevertheless, Neal who I respect, would do better to put his energies and efforts into his own North Las Vegas -- cleaning up the crime, drugs and violent gangs there.

I respectfully suggest Las Vegas is quite capable of handling its own affairs without interference from outsiders and legislators who treat us as orphans.

Wisely, our City Council unanimously opposes SB38. Councilman Arnie Adamsen rightly proposes that Las Vegas voters decide how many should sit on the council. I praise and commend our City Council for their strong stand and unity on this most important issue.
